#60db1a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#60db1a is composed of 37.6% red, 85.9% green and 10.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 88.1%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 98.2 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 48%. #60db1a color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ff34 with #00b700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#60db1a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#60db1a has RGB values of R:96, G:219, B:26 and CMYK values of C:0.56, M:0, Y:0.88,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6347546.

Hex triplet 60db1a #60db1a
RGB Decimal 96, 219, 26 rgb(96,219,26)
RGB Percent 37.6, 85.9, 10.2 rgb(37.6%,85.9%,10.2%)
CMYK 56, 0, 88, 14
HSL 98.2°, 78.8, 48 hsl(98.2,78.8%,48%)
HSV (or HSB) 98.2°, 88.1, 85.9
Web Safe 66cc33 #66cc33
CIE-LAB 78.006, -63.482, 72.905
XYZ 30.341, 53.222, 9.651
xyY 0.325, 0.571, 53.222
CIE-LCH 78.006, 96.67, 131.048
CIE-LUV 78.006, -57.123, 91.45
Hunter-Lab 72.953, -53.432, 43.224
Binary 01100000, 11011011, 00011010

Shades and Tints of #60db1a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040901 is the darkest color, while #f9f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#60db1a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7d78 is the less saturated color, while #5bee07 is the most saturated one.
